Description
Bank of Bengal, Rupees 10, Type 10, Calcutta, hand signed cut at bottom, dated 31 August 1857. Serial number placed on top right and left corners in English and in Bengali on the reverse. Denomination written in Bengali, Persian and Devanagari scripts on the reverse (J&R 1A.3.10.1). Then newly designed note depicts ‘Britannia’ in the centre, accompanied by personified Commerce, Trade and Agriculture. Constituent Provinces of the Bengal Presidency identified by a Rhinoceros (for Assam), boat on river Hooghly (for Bengal), tomb of Sher Shah Suri (for Bihar) and Elephant (for the remaining provinces), all in the background. Fine, cut and rejoined in the centre, Rare.
